The customer should monitor outsourced development progress so problems are discovered and resolved early. Outsourcing execution does not transfer accountability for requirements, acceptance, schedule, risk, or business outcomes; regular milestones, reports, reviews, and issue escalation remain necessary.

Answer (b)

Why not others:
- acceptance testing must remain rigorous even for a trusted supplier

- the customer must own business-process requirements and cannot delegate every decision

- detailed instructions to each supplier employee interfere with the supplier's management responsibility

Key rule: Manage an outsourcee through agreed deliverables, controls, progress visibility, and acceptance—not abandonment or micromanagement.
